At Friday’s close, helped by INCY’s jump (held by a dozen Contest portfolios), the Contest median was up 9.33% YTD (vs. up 7.35% YTD a week ago). The Nasdaq Biotech Index was up 6.24% (vs. up 6.96% YTD a week ago), while the Nasdaq Composite Index finished the week up 5.71% YTD (vs. up 5.77% YTD a week ago). An INCY holder, FILO’s portfolio, up 26.13% YTD, grabbed the Contest lead. MOPGCW’s portfolio, up 25.78% YTD, dropped to second place and RKRW’s portfolio, up 21.43% YTD, slipped to third place. At Friday's close, 32 of the 39 Contest portfolios were in the black with 24 of the 39 beating the NBI. Below is the Top Ten list.
